首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

计算<call-template>返回的元素数

是指在使用XSLT(可扩展样式表语言转换)时,调用一个模板并返回的元素数量。

XSLT是一种用于将XML文档转换为其他格式的语言。它使用模板来描述如何将输入文档转换为输出结果。在XSLT中,可以使用<call-template>元素来调用一个已定义的模板,并将其结果插入到转换结果中。

<call-template>元素可以在XSLT样式表中的任何位置使用,并且可以多次调用同一个模板。当调用模板时,它的结果将被计算并返回。这个结果可以是一个或多个元素。

要计算<call-template>返回的元素数,可以使用XSLT的内置函数count()。该函数接受一个节点集作为参数,并返回节点集中节点的数量。在这种情况下,我们可以将<call-template>的结果作为参数传递给count()函数,以获取返回的元素数。

以下是一个示例XSLT代码片段,演示如何计算<call-template>返回的元素数:

代码语言:xml
复制
<xsl:template name="myTemplate">
  <xsl:element name="element1">
    <!-- 元素1的内容 -->
  </xsl:element>
  <xsl:element name="element2">
    <!-- 元素2的内容 -->
  </xsl:element>
  <xsl:element name="element3">
    <!-- 元素3的内容 -->
  </xsl:element>
</xsl:template>

<xsl:template match="/">
  <xsl:variable name="result">
    <xsl:call-template name="myTemplate"/>
  </xsl:variable>
  
  <xsl:value-of select="count($result/*)"/>
</xsl:template>

在上面的示例中,我们定义了一个名为"myTemplate"的模板,它返回三个元素。然后,在根模板中,我们使用<call-template>调用"myTemplate"模板,并将结果存储在名为"result"的变量中。最后,我们使用count()函数计算"result"变量中元素的数量,并使用<xsl:value-of>将结果输出。

这是一个简单的示例,演示了如何计算<call-template>返回的元素数。在实际应用中,可以根据具体的需求和模板设计来调整和扩展这个概念。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

《程序员数学:筛选素数》—— 如何计算100内素数

对于一个素数判断,通常可以使用折半求模计算方式来判断是否为素数。那么如果是给定范围1...N个数字,找出这里所有的素数要怎么计算呢?...public boolean isPrime(long number) { boolean isPrime = number > 0; // 计算number平方根为k,可以减少一半计算量...那么本章中小傅哥就来分享另外一种筛选素数计算方式埃拉托色尼筛法 二、什么是埃拉托色尼筛法 在数学中,Eratosthenes 筛法是一种古老算法,它可以用于查找不超过给定极限所有素数。...当计算到100以后,再找另外一个素数3,从3开始找下一个合数6、9...直至结束后继续循环。当所有的合数都被染色后,剩余数字就是指定范围内所有素数了。...整个计算过程时间复杂度是:O(n log(log n)) 五、常见面试题 如何判断一个数字是否为素数 如何计算1-n中有多少个素数 - END - ---- 你好,我是小傅哥。

67210

有限+谱高频计算

本质上讲述了一个谱法可以减小计算故事,不过借着一个别人没有用过对象来讲述,所以具有了一定新意。所以说创新有三种:原理和方法型创新、对象型创新和结果型创新。...第一种创新是真创新,后面两个故事讲得好也是极好。 谱法是啥?谱法基于力学方程弱形式由Patera在1984年计算流体力学中提出。...谱法则通过上述全局插值函数(有点类似全局基函数,选三角函数时还可以利用FFT提高计算效率)来解决这些问题。 随机有限谱方法有时域和频域两种。...本文以线缆为例,分析波传播对故障诊断效果(需计算波长跟故障尺度相当)。若用有限方法,网格大小为波长1、6,需要成千上万单元节点,而频域谱法则只需很少节点。...考虑到线缆自重,先用粗网格计算重力下形变和内力,作为谱计算对象,然后利用谱法进行了波动分析,找出故障导致波动异常,从而识别结构异常。

1.3K20
  • C++ 新特性学习(五) — 引用包装、编程类型属性和计算函数对象返回类型

    ()操作符, 用于执行引用函数 同时与其配对函数有 std::ref 返回std::reference_wrapper,可以视为转换对象为引用 std::cref 返回常量引用对象std::reference_wrapper...mem_fun_ref, 通过成员函数指针构造函数对象引用 不推荐使用,因为完全可以用std::bind代替,详细请参见 http://www.owent.net/2012/536.html 然后是 编程类型属性...编程定义是可以修改自身或其他代码代码,当然,C++不是动态语言,这个修改可以在编译或执行时期。...Algorithm::value && std::is_floating_point::value>::do_it( A, B ) ; } 最后,是今天最后一项,计算函数对象...(仿函数)返回值类型 主要涉及一个模板函数std::result_of,它使用了decltype并支持函数对象(关于decltype请参见 https://www.owent.net/2011/508

    1.3K30

    C++ 新特性学习(五) — 引用包装、编程类型属性和计算函数对象返回类型

    ()操作符, 用于执行引用函数 同时与其配对函数有 std::ref 返回std::reference_wrapper,可以视为转换对象为引用 std::cref 返回常量引用对象std::...mem_fun_ref, 通过成员函数指针构造函数对象引用 不推荐使用,因为完全可以用std::bind代替,详细请参见 http://www.owent.net/2012/536.html 然后是 编程类型属性...编程定义是可以修改自身或其他代码代码,当然,C++不是动态语言,这个修改可以在编译或执行时期。...Algorithm::value && std::is_floating_point::value>::do_it( A, B ) ; } 最后,是今天最后一项,计算函数对象....html) std::result_of::type 即是返回类型,比如: struct foo { double operator()(char, int); }; // 这两个是一样

    1.8K30

    Python使用筛选法计算小于给定数字所有素数

    代码思路:首先列出指定范围内所有候选数字,然后从前往后依次选择一个数字去除以后面所有数字,能够被整除肯定不是素数,把这些数字过滤掉,然后重复这个过程,直到选择除数大于最大数字平方根为止。...代码主要演示内置函数filter()和切片用法,实际上这个算法效率并不是很高。...def primes2(maxNumber): '''筛选法获取小于maxNumber所有素数''' #待判断整数 lst = list(range(3, maxNumber, 2))...#最大整数平方根 m = int(maxNumber**0.5) for index in range(m): current = lst[index] #如果当前数字已大于最大整数平方根...not x%current else x, lst[index+1:])) #2也是素数 return [2] + lst

    1.6K40

    慢神经进行快计算学习理论

    该原理允许独立于网络深度准瞬时推断,并且避免了对分阶段可塑性或计算昂贵网络松弛阶段需要。我们共同从一个预期能量函数中推导出解开神经和突触动力学,该能量函数依赖于网络广义位置和动量。...此外,我们研究了我们模型对时空基底缺陷鲁棒性,以证明其物理实现可行性,无论是在体内还是在计算机上。 1 介绍 由大量简单但错综复杂元素组成物理系统可以展示强大集体计算特性。...一个主要例子是动物神经系统,最突出是人类大脑。它计算能力已经激发了一个大规模、跨学科和持续努力,在人造基底上模拟它结构和动力学方面,目的是最终能够复制它功能。...为了克服这些问题,我们提出了一个新框架,用于在具有慢分量物理衬底上进行快速计算和学习。如下所示,这个框架联合解决了神经计算多个方面,包括神经形态学、膜动力学、突触可塑性和网络结构。...3 慢速基底中快速计算 将导数纳入系统输入-输出函数想法在控制理论中有很长历史[17],也代表了(单个)生物神经一个已知但经常被忽略特征[18,19]。

    14810

    神经形态计算新方法:人造神经计算速度超过人脑

    来源:科学网 编辑:张章 转载编辑:张乾 【新智导读】一种以神经为模型超导计算芯片,能比人脑更高效快速地加工处理信息。...而诸如谷歌公司自动图像分类和语言学习程序等算法也能够利用人工神经网络执行复杂任务。但因为常规计算机软件不能被设计运行类似大脑算法,因此相比人类大脑而言,这些机器学习就需要更高运算能力。...但神经形态硬件则能够从多个来源积累少量信息,并且改变这些信息使其产生一种不同类型信号,并在需要时候发射一股电流,就好像神经放电那样。因此这种神经形态硬件需要更少能量运行。...然而这些设备至今还是无效,尤其当晶体管需要跨越间隙或突触来传递信息时,因此,Schneider团队利用铌超导体制造出了神经电极,其可以在无阻力情况下进行导电。...这些突触每秒可以放电10亿次,比人类神经速度快几个数量级,同时该系统消耗能量仅为生物性突触万分之一。在计算机模拟过程中,在传递到下一个电极之前,合成神经就能通过最多9个来源核对输入信息。

    79590

    慢神经进行任意快计算学习理论

    该原理允许独立于网络深度准瞬时推断,并且避免了对分阶段可塑性或计算昂贵网络松弛阶段需要。我们共同从一个预期能量函数中推导出解开神经和突触动力学,该能量函数依赖于网络广义位置和动量。...此外,我们研究了我们模型对时空基底缺陷鲁棒性,以证明其物理实现可行性,无论是在体内还是在计算机上。 1 介绍 由大量简单但错综复杂元素组成物理系统可以展示强大集体计算特性。...为了克服这些问题,我们提出了一个新框架,用于在具有慢分量物理衬底上进行快速计算和学习。如下所示,这个框架联合解决了神经计算多个方面,包括神经形态学、膜动力学、突触可塑性和网络结构。...3 慢速基底中快速计算 将导数纳入系统输入-输出函数想法在控制理论中有很长历史[17],也代表了(单个)生物神经一个已知但经常被忽略特征[18,19]。...(13篇论文汇总) 在突触学习和计算目标之间建立精确关系框架 树突脉冲神经 开源模拟框架 人、鼠神经细胞差异对比 及神经计算建模 大脑中复杂适应动力学神经调节控制 DhPC 一个脉冲脑皮质计算理论

    13230

    宇宙,会是云计算下一个新战场吗?

    作为一个全新事物,宇宙成长和发展需要规模巨大计算和存储能力支撑。 更加真实、更加完整体验也意味着海量数据生产。现实世界计算能力和存储能力直接决定了宇宙规模和完整度。...作为宇宙最优基础支撑平台,云计算提供海量低成本基础资源。...对于目前火热宇宙,亚马逊全球副总裁、亚马逊云科技大中华区执行董事张文翊认为,这是云计算可以大量赋能一个领域。 她表示:“我们认为宇宙一定是云计算可以大量赋能一个领域。...宇宙本身需要就是计算、存储、机器学习等,这些都离不开云计算。...对于火热宇宙概念,亚马逊云科技大中华区产品部总经理顾凡如此看待:“宇宙里面融合了大家所熟知大量技术,而这些技术背后就是云计算

    49030

    使用四计算两个分子之间RMSD(附Python代码)

    本文将简要介绍如何使用四数方法计算两个分子之间RMSD,同时附上简单示例Python代码。 1....我们目标是使用四数方法,写出一个可以计算A、B两个分子之间RMSD值Python脚本rmsd.py,即在给出两个坐标文件a.xyz和b.xyz后,输入如下命令: $ ....基本思路 RMSD计算公式很简单,主要难点在于怎样将两个分子放在尽可能”相近“位置上计算。换言之,RMSD会随着两个分子相对位置变化而变化,我们需要找到RMSD最小时候对应相对位置。...由此我们可以看出,在计算两个分子RMSD值之前,还至少需要四个步骤:确认两个分子原子类型和数量相等、优化同类原子编号顺序、优化分子平动和优化分子转动。 3....此外,在上面的计算中,我们是在同类型原子之间进行编号优化,这也很好理解,比如对于甲烷分子,把C原子和H原子进行编号交换是不合理。 接下来就到了四数参与部分了[3]。

    3K20

    多模态 LLM 中跳过计算 ,通过跳过整个块、FFN层甚至单个神经,可以实现计算巨大减少 !

    在本研究中,作者研究了多模态大型语言模型(MLLMs)在推理时计算冗余。 作者提出了一些跳过计算方法,例如跳过整个块、FFN或自注意力(SA)层。...作者发现验证了以下几点: (1)在推理时可以避免大量计算,特别是对于视觉问答(VQA)等任务。 (2)在训练过程中跳过计算可以恢复原始性能97%,即使跳过一半块或删除70%权重。...作者专注于在自回归生成过程中跳过视觉和文本 Token 计算。具体来说,作者从预训练模型开始,测试是否可以跳过整个块、FFN或SA层以及单个神经,而无需进行额外训练。...Early exiting方法直接从中间层生成输出,而不使用最后LLM层[57; 9]。虽然基于输入样本计算方法(如条件计算方法)可以跳过计算,但作者方法是静态且与输入无关。 压缩多模态模型。...6 Conclusion 这项研究调查了在感知增强LLM(MLLM)中不同粒度 Level 计算冗余性。作者实验结果表明,通过跳过整个块、FFN层甚至单个神经,可以实现计算巨大减少。

    13210

    基于MIMO悬臂梁振动响应有限计算原理及应用

    “本文介绍了梁有限动力学分析基本原理,并基于梁有限模型,运用MIMO(多输入多输出)算法,计算梁在多个输入力下振动响应。...图1 要进行振动响应计算,首先要建立动力学方程,这就要借助有限方法。 02 — 自由状态梁动力学方程有限计算原理 本文算法是将图1中梁划分为36个梁单元。...本节仅针对3个梁单元有限计算进行举例。...图6 对图6中红框内矩阵求逆,即外力和响应传递函数矩阵,如图7红框内矩阵。 ? 图7 03 — 悬臂梁动力学方程有限计算原理 本文要介绍是实际应用中比较常见约束方式:悬臂梁。...图11 04 — 悬臂梁动力学方程有限计算算例 用有限法算出了36*36传递函数矩阵后,可求出在多个力下悬臂梁振动响应,如图12。 ?

    2.7K30

    英特尔Movidius神经计算棒(NCS)基于ROS实现与封装

    深度学习模型包含海量参数,需要强大计算力进行大规模神经网络矩阵运算;而终端和物联网设备往往更多考虑小体积和功耗要求,以至于很难兼顾满足高性能神经网络计算力和低功耗要求。...英特尔在去年发布针对神经网络矩阵运算优化Movidius神经计算棒 (NCS) 就很好适应了这一应用领域需求。...与Movidius神经计算棒一同发布还有NCSDK和NCAppZoo,为用户在Movidius 神经计算棒之上开发各自应用提供了良好软件支持。...ROS服务节点用于处理单张图片数据,预测结果直接返回给上层消费服务节点做进一步处理。为了更好演示这两个节点使用方法,我们还开发了多个客户端节点,最终处理结果会以图像形式展现出来。...图1 ROS NCS架构 2、运行条件 运行Ubuntu16.04x86_64计算机 ROS Kinetic Movidius神经计算棒(NCS) NCSDK和NCAppZoo RGB相机 具体环境配置可以参考这里

    73320

    石根华:我爱有限,不做软件奴隶,做计算主人|直播回放

    由西南交通大学土木工程学院和岩土及地下工程智能建造与安全学科创新引智基地共同发起“111-引智基地 岩土工程学科系列讲座”,于2022年4月21日9时-11时,邀请石根华博士带来《我爱有限-不做软件奴隶...,做计算主人》学术报告。...此次报告将包括但不限于以下内容: 有限计算机时代旳方法; 非线性及三维有限发展; 冯康独立发明有限及赵光恒引进有限; 小浪底大坝有限迭代提示; 我出国,Goodman异议; 成亦等参...,败亦等参!...从网格到覆盖,从连续到非连续; 有限对数学贡献,有限如何改进?

    1K20
    领券